This paper proposes a novel method to provide secrecy outage performance in various fading environments using a mixture gamma (MG) distribution, which is well known to approximate numerous fading channel models. First, we derive the generalized moment generating function (G-MGF) and incomplete G-MGF (IG-MGF) of the MG distribution. Then, by applying those formulas, we obtain the exact and asymptotic expressions of the secrecy outage probability along with the corresponding lower bound and probability of the strictly positive secrecy capacity for various fading scenarios. Finally, the accuracy and effectiveness of all derived formulas are verified through extensive numerical experiments.
